  • IND Wide Receiver #14
    Pierce has been on the PUP list throughout training camp as he recovers from offseason ankle surgery. Head coach Shane Steichen said earlier this week that he expects Pierce to return to practice in the coming days. Pierce was spotted getting some individual work in today. Coming off the PUP list means Pierce shouldn’t miss four games to start the season, but it doesn’t guarantee that he is ready for the season opener. His health will be one of the biggest storylines to monitor for the Colts’ offense over the next two weeks.

  • WAS Quarterback #5
    Beat writers for the Commanders were aghast at what they saw during Wednesday’s joint practice, a dominant performance for Baltimore against an overmatched Washington offensive line. This is the worst I’ve ever seen the Commanders’ offense in years,” Jhabvala said. “Inoperable offensive line.” Washington this summer lost standout LT Laremy Tunsil to a tricep injury that will keep him sidelined throughout the regular season. The Commanders on Tuesday signed free agent OT DJ Humphries. If the team’s blocking issues are not adequately addressed in the coming weeks, it could be bad news for Jayden Daniels and the rest of the Commanders’ fantasy-relevant players. Last year Washington ranked 18th in pass blocking win rate and 21st in run blocking win rate.

  • GB Tight End #85
    It looks like the Packers are ready to ease Kraft back into competition following the serious knee injury that ended his 2025 season. Kraft said recently that the team would “probably” keep him on a snap count to begin the regular season. That would make Kraft — one of the game’s most efficient tight ends — a dicy bet for fantasy purposes. Kraft might not be playable for the first month of the regular season, or even longer depending on his progress and the Packers’ strategies for keeping him healthy.
